The University of Houston’s Smart Systems Security (SSS) Lab, within the Department of IST at the Cullen College of Engineering, is seeking motivated and talented post-doctoral researchers to join our team. Our lab focuses on addressing critical security challenges for cyber-physical systems (CPS), Internet of Things (IoT) devices, autonomous systems, and other emerging smart technologies. We protect smart systems by developing novel techniques for usable authentication, privacy preservation, and resilience in the face of sophisticated cyberattacks. For further information, please visit: https://uhssslab.com

  • The selected candidate will lead an exciting project focused on security and privacy in Telepresence Systems, including VR, MR, and XR technologies.
  • Develop and implement methods for real-time user authentication in telepresence systems using various teleinteraction device sensors.
